Engine and Transmission
Let's delve a little deeper into the engine and transmission of the 2023 Nissan Kicks SV. As we mentioned earlier, the Kicks is equipped with a 1.6-liter four-cylinder engine. This engine is known for its reliability and efficiency, making it a great choice for a subcompact SUV. While 122 horsepower might not seem like a lot, it's important to remember the Kicks' lightweight design. This helps the engine feel more responsive and provides adequate acceleration for everyday driving. The engine is designed to deliver power smoothly and efficiently, focusing on fuel economy rather than outright performance. Paired with this engine is a continuously variable transmission, or CVT. CVTs are becoming increasingly common in modern vehicles because they offer several advantages in terms of fuel efficiency. Unlike traditional automatic transmissions with fixed gears, a CVT uses a system of belts and pulleys to provide a virtually unlimited number of gear ratios. This allows the engine to operate in its most efficient range more of the time, resulting in better gas mileage. Some drivers find CVTs to feel a bit different than traditional automatics, as the engine can sometimes rev high under acceleration. However, Nissan has done a good job of tuning the CVT in the Kicks to feel more natural and responsive. The combination of the 1.6-liter engine and the CVT makes the Kicks a fuel-sipping machine. If your priority is fuel economy, the Kicks is definitely a top contender in its class.

Safety Features and Ratings
Safety is a top priority for most car buyers, and the 2023 Nissan Kicks SV doesn't disappoint in this area. It comes equipped with a comprehensive suite of safety features designed to protect you and your passengers, and it has earned impressive safety ratings from leading organizations. One of the key safety features of the Kicks SV is Nissan's Safety Shield 360. This suite of advanced safety technologies includes automatic emergency braking, lane departure warning, blind-spot monitoring, rear cross-traffic alert, and high beam assist. These features use sensors and cameras to monitor your surroundings and alert you to potential hazards, helping you avoid accidents. Automatic emergency braking can even apply the brakes automatically if it detects an imminent collision. In addition to Safety Shield 360, the Kicks SV also comes standard with a variety of other safety features, such as anti-lock brakes, stability control, traction control, and a full complement of airbags.
